Transaction 1fed5ca59e8605af1db8d1cdd015113c7e9dc4d4d1487373916426bd11e8a650
1 Input
1 Output
-
1fed5ca59e8605af1db8d1cdd015113c7e9dc4d4d1487373916426bd11e8a650:0
- value
- 343206
- script pubkey
- OP_0 OP_PUSHBYTES_20 b43e79900efa08650bfcb4b74a4273b8adcfb5ea
- address
- bc1qksl8nyqwlgyx2zlukjm55snnhzkuld02f0g9rg